SUMMARY:

This notice is to inform the public that the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) is supporting a supplement (in scope of the parent award) for the Cooperative Agreement for National Suicide Prevention Lifeline and Disaster Distress Helpline recipient, Mental Health Association of New York City, Inc. (DBA Vibrant Emotional Health), funded in FY 2021 under Notice of Funding Opportunity (NOFO) SM 21-005. The recipient may receive up to $100,000,000 and has a project end date of September 2026. The supplemental funding will be used to maintain 988 operations and services, both at local levels and across all subnetwork services. This funding will ensure continuation of all 988 services and supports.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

Funding Opportunity Title: Cooperative Agreement for the National Suicide Prevention Lifeline and Disaster Distress Helpline, SM-21-005.

Assistance Listing Number: 93.243.

Authority: Section 520E-3 [42 U.S.C. 290bb-36c] of the Public Health Service Act, as amended.

Justification: The 988 Suicide and Crisis Lifeline Cooperative Agreement (988 Lifeline) manages, enhances, and strengthens the 988 Lifeline network that routes individuals in the United States to a network of certified crisis centers that links to local emergency, mental health, and social services resources. The 988 Lifeline is a 24/7 confidential suicide and crisis hotline providing phone, chat, and text services for anyone in the United States experiencing a suicidal crisis or in emotional distress. This supplemental funding will ensure continuation of all active services and supporting infrastructure to ensure stability, safety, privacy, and connection of service.

Since 2005, Vibrant Emotional Health has provided oversight and management of the Suicide Prevention Lifeline and its local call centers and subnetwork functions with a network of over 215+ centers in all fifty states. Vibrant Emotional Health has the infrastructure, experience, and national reach to work with the backup centers, language services, and chat/text organizations to address the increased contact volumes expected in 2025 and beyond. With the transition to 988 accomplished, consistent services, such as ensuring access to the local and national Lifeline backup centers, geo-routing, language services, system evaluation and data reporting, and access are required to fully realize the potential impact to 988 contact service. Through this supplemental funding, SAMHSA and Vibrant can ensure capacity to address increased call, chat and text volume following 988 implementation, further develop connection and support, and strengthen the efficiency and customer experience of the network through unified, integrated and coordinated technology.

This is not a formal request for application. Assistance will only be provided to Vibrant Emotional Health funded in FY 2021 under the 988 Suicide and Crisis Lifeline Cooperative Agreement (SM-21-005) based on the receipt of a satisfactory application and associated budget that is approved by a review group.
